ОНОВЛЕННЯ: Ми ніколи не визначено причиною цієї проблеми, і він ніколи не поверхні знову.
Ми помічаємо, що раптом під час виконання розробки сайту, два користувачі не в змозі отримати доступ до колекції сайтів. Ці облікові записи можуть автентифікувати головний сайт, але при спробі отримати доступ до певного сайту колекції, вони просто отримати порожній екран. Без помилок, відображається, всього білий пусту сторінку.
Ми увійти в систему як адміністратор сайту колекції і спробувати додати один з тих користувачів, як адміністратор сайту і на цей раз, після натискання "ОК", Ми отримуємо це повідомлення:
Стався виняток. (Виключення з HRESULT: 0x 80020009 (DISP_E_EXCEPTION))
Ми провели деякий час дослідження це і, на жаль, не придумати щось корисне. Там були деякі повідомлення у журналі діагностичні, але це було важко точно співвіднести їх з цього питання.
Врешті-решт, Ми видалення колекції сайтів та заново створити його і що вирішили.
Якщо мені зрозуміти, що причиною цього в майбутньому, Я буду оновлювати цей пост.
Помилка, мі: Не вдалося зберегти параметри властивостей для цієї веб-частини. Стався виняток. (Виключення з HRESULT: 0x 80020009, я виявив, що у більшості випадків це код помилки (або .net framework помилка навіть тоді, коли ваш код мають почуття). SE рішення в наступному пості:
Вітаю. Я мав те ж proble. Я був себе за деякі коду runing з підвищеними привілеями і здійснюючи дзвінки spweb, як це: //SPWeb estaWeb = SPControl.GetContextWeb(Контексті);
Тому я змінив його на: SPWeb estaWeb = SPControl.GetContextSite(Контексті).OpenWeb();
і тепер it´s вирішена.
Дякую
Я мав цю проблему з веб-частину. Значною мірою це було розгорнуто а потім відмовився від. На retractons не coplete, і веб-частини все ще існували.
Я видалив веб-частини з колекції, Згорнути повністю, скидання iis. Потім перерозподілити скидання iis і штраф своїй зараз! 🙂
. Повідомлення про помилку з'являється іноді, але не завжди коли я додаю колекція _ сайтів, використовуючи метод удар:
Я цим питанням і в моєму випадку, Саме тому, що мій веб-частини, за допомогою був випадково покласти заявою навколо SPWeb веб = SPContext.Current.Web
Погано погано. Це виправлення відсортовані проблема.
Марк Стокса
http://sharepointstudio.com
HelloWorld: Стався виняток. (Виключення з HRESULT: 0x-8002009 (DISP_E_EXCEPTION))"…
Ми повинні були саме повідомлення про помилку.
У нашому випадку ми отримали в нижній частині цього питання і визначається за корумпованою
webtempcustom.XML файл в C:\Програма FilesCommon відомості
Sharedweb extensions12TEMPLATE1033XML сервера каталогів викликаючи на
проблема.
Хлопець з підтримки microsoft сказав мені, що він бачив цю помилку
повідомлення перед в декількох випадках абсолютно різні, так важко
зробити висновок з цього повідомлення про помилку, реальна проблема.
Навіть, я отримав цю помилку. У моєму випадку, Я додав Користувальницькі підстановки[Кілька] поле у списку користувачів. Що робить сайт, щоб через таку помилку, Всякий раз, коли я намагаюся додати нового користувача / Зміна дозволу наявного користувача.
створити нового користувача, стався виняток.(Виключення з HRESULT: 0x 80020009 (DISP_E_EXCEPTION))
Після видалення кількох стовпця підстановки. Все добре 🙂
Я blogged про це нещодавно. Цілком можливо, що ви досвідчений.
http://jjclore.wordpress.com/2011/06/16/exception-occurred-exception-from-hresult-080020009-disp_e_exception/
Думав, що я хотів би додати тут для потомства.. ж помилка. Просто здогадався… Це CAML запит був за допомогою.
“{0}”
(Підказка: тип-'Комп'ютерна')
Вибагливі звір не так?